UNLV women’s soccer appears in first Top 25 poll

The UNLV women's soccer team reaped the benefits of knocking off a ranked team by, essentially, stealing their spot in the poll.

After the Rebels defeated then-No. 23 Wisconsin Milwaukee 2-1 in overtime on Sunday, giving the team three straight wins, they landed in Soccer America's Top 25 for the first time in program history. They landed in the 25th spot this week.

Making the Rebels' 6-1-1 mark even more impressive is the fact that they've only played two home games so far in the season's first four weeks.

UNLV now begins a three-game stretch at home, starting with the UNLV Rebel Classic. The Rebels host Robert Morris on Friday at 7 p.m., then take on Niagara at 11:30 a.m. at Peter Johann Memorial Field.
